Ordinals
beta
Sat 1258569491850666
decimal
293427.1991850666
degree
0°83427′1107″1991850666‴
percentile
59.93188063024253%
name
exyhflzlzgh
cycle
0
epoch
1
period
145
block
293427
offset
1991850666
timestamp
2014-03-31 17:20:30 UTC
rarity
common
prev
next